Frequently Asked Questions

What was the outcome of the lawsuit filed by the city of Gary, Indiana, against gun manufacturers?

The city of Gary, Indiana, won a critical victory when a judge ordered gun manufacturers to hand over years of production and sales records. However, this was effectively halted by a new Indiana law that retroactively banned cities from bringing such lawsuits.

How did Indiana's legislature respond to the lawsuit against gun manufacturers?

Indiana's Republican-dominated legislature passed a new law stipulating that only the state's Attorney General can bring civil action against firearm manufacturers. This law was made retroactive to August 27th, 1999, specifically to nullify Gary's lawsuit.

What is the alleged long-term strategy of gun control advocates mentioned in the video?

The video suggests that gun control advocates have a decades-long plan to destroy gun manufacturers through legal means, specifically by filing lawsuits to obtain production and sales records, thereby disrupting the supply chain.

Which organizations are involved in the legal battle concerning gun manufacturers?

The lawsuit involved the city of Gary, Indiana, represented by the Brady Center (a gun control advocacy group). The National Shooting Sports Foundation (NSSF) has commented on the case, and the video implies national gun control groups are behind such efforts.
